HONOLULU (AP) – Hawaii has hired Tom Mason, who was interim head coach at SMU last season, as its defensive coordinator.
Rainbow Warriors coach Norm Chow also announced Friday that Idaho State assistant Don Bailey has been hired as offensive coordinator.
Mason took over at SMU two games into last season after coach June Jones resigned. The Mustangs went 1-9 under Mason.
He had been defensive coordinator under Jones at SMU since 2008. In a four-decade career, Mason has also had stints at Fresno State, Nevada and Boise State.
Bailey had been offensive coordinator and quarterback coach at Idaho State the last four seasons. Idaho State led the FCS in passing offense (348.1 yards per game) and ranked second in total offense (562.0 ypg) last year.
